Transaction 318216cb9046d9e6eb60eb3ba8274552d064200d7a7707c6f317b7f565c0539e

1 Input
2 Outputs
  • 318216cb9046d9e6eb60eb3ba8274552d064200d7a7707c6f317b7f565c0539e:0
  • value  3740905
    address  17GDWz8Nh6zetrUzTQVeD2qiHXhYsdTJHV
  • 318216cb9046d9e6eb60eb3ba8274552d064200d7a7707c6f317b7f565c0539e:1
  • value  3845968
    address  3Et772zvkT1JGUtzjtuL8g3cudj1yv9V96